Tomi Jo McDaniel
Tomi Jo McDaniel was born in Sweetwater, Texas, in 1937. After attending Abilene Christian College, she moved to Odessa, where she met Richard McDaniel and married in 1960. There they lived and worked until 1973, when they moved to Alpine so Richard could finish college at Sul Ross State University. Tomi started her Alpine career at the SRSU print shop, followed by the Texas Highway Department, and then she went back to SRSU to work at the physical plant. Her most recent and final job was with the City of Alpine, working as the Financial Director for 21 years. She collected many lifelong friends at every one of her jobs.
Tomi McDaniel passed away on March 2, 2026, in El Paso. She was preceded in death by her husband Richard McDaniel, grandson Gavin Hearon, and great-grandson Sterling Hardy.
